Transaction 005421d27e608564f2e4de507cd357adfadc7fcba30e923b115daff055889850

1 Input
2 Outputs
  • 005421d27e608564f2e4de507cd357adfadc7fcba30e923b115daff055889850:0
  • value  161680
    address  3Fb5XVSQGWSaPJAGhFW7mQSB4QkBLkTTow
  • 005421d27e608564f2e4de507cd357adfadc7fcba30e923b115daff055889850:1
  • value  164760
    address  1EhZT8HkCW5jV3sEWkejkUSpGaiK1bH2Qc